I just posted my first entry about how I just moved to Middletown NY from Sacramento CA(born and raised in Santa Rosa CA) and how the people are definately not as open and friendly as california.It sure is pretty here. Reminds me of Sonoma County CA but I do miss my "hellos " and smiles from others. Customer service is not the same and the vibe is different. I am married so I do not know about the singles scene but I cannot imagine it would be outstanding. The rent is not as cheap as you would think it would be either. The housing prics are cheaper but the rent does not really corrolate.good luck in your decision.
